Panama's Watch Components Market: Sourcing Hub of the Americas

Panama holds a highly strategic status in the global horological distribution network. Serving as the primary logistics gateway for Latin America and the Caribbean, the country bridges the demand of high-end assembly facilities, luxury boutiques, and micro-brands with top-tier precision manufacturers. The combination of the Colón Free Zone (Zona Libre de Colón), the Panama Canal expansion, and Tocumen International Airport creates an optimal tax-efficient corridor for importing complex, high-tolerance watch hardware like lugs, spring bars, and custom casing.

For watch components imported to and exported from Panama, environmental resilience is a critical non-negotiable metric. Due to the high relative humidity, elevated temperatures, and prevailing marine atmospheric salinity surrounding the maritime route, standard steel alloys fail rapidly. Watchmakers in Panama City, Colon, and neighboring regional hubs require components that satisfy stringent ISO and ASTM corrosion testing standards.

Material Specifications & Alloy Dynamics

The performance of watch lugs, spring bar connectors, and pins starts at the molecular level. Dongguan Ciso Tool Co., Ltd. processes premium alloys under strict heat treatments:

  • 316L Stainless Steel: Low carbon variant, minimizing carbide precipitation during assembly and maximizing pitting resistance in humid Panamanian coastal microclimates.
  • Durable Brass Alloys: Primarily applied in screw lugs and repair components, utilizing copper-zinc configurations to achieve optimal machinability and natural shock absorption.
  • Titanium Grade 5 (Optional): Selected for professional diving models, offering high strength-to-weight ratios and complete immunity to galvanic corrosion from seawater exposure.

Tolerance & Dimensional Quality Verification

Watch lugs and quick-release adapters must match case geometry perfectly. A variation of even 0.02mm can lead to localized friction, premature component wear, or unexpected separation of the strap.

Using advanced multi-station CNC machinery and CAM automatic lathes, Ciso implements strict tolerance windows:

  • [+] Pin Diameter Tolerance: ±0.005mm limit.
  • [+] Threading Precision: Complies with standard ISO metric micro-thread classifications.
  • [+] Spring Compression Limit: Retains over 98% elasticity after 10,000 cycles.

Why is 316L stainless steel preferred over standard 304 steel for watch lugs?
316L stainless steel contains molybdenum, which significantly improves resistance to localized chloride pitting and corrosion in salty marine atmospheres. Standard 304 steel is prone to surface micro-oxidation when exposed to high sweat, salinity, and tropical humidity, making 316L the reliable standard for high-end watch construction.
